Visual Description
Wild Child decorates the UMP-45 in a vivid explosion of neon hues, graffiti strokes, and street-art motifs. The body features bright pinks, electric blues, sharp yellows, and splattered abstract shapes layered over a dark foundation. The chaotic patterning, combined with hand-drawn doodles and jagged accents, gives the skin a frenetic, youthful energy. It resembles a spray-painted mural, making the SMG feel like a rebellious piece of urban artwork.

Price Formation Factors
The value of Wild Child is influenced by player demand for bold, graffiti-style skins, overall supply, and wear condition. Bright color-heavy finishes tend to show scratches more clearly, increasing the desirability of higher-condition items. Market fluctuations, case availability, and exposure through community creators also play notable roles in price movement.
